Most of the firefighters injured in explosion return to duty

Summary by Salisbury Post
SALISBURY — More than half of the firefighters injured in the Monday explosion and structure fire have returned to full duty, announced the City of Salisbury in a release. Twelve firefighters, 11 from Salisbury and one from Spencer, were injured in an explosion while fighting a house fire in the 1100 block of Laurel Street.
